Partager via


EFI_DISPLAY_POWER_PROTOCOL

Ce protocole permet à l’application de chargement de batterie UEFI de désactiver l’écran après une durée d’inactivité spécifiée lors du chargement dans l’environnement UEFI.

Syntaxe

#define EFI_DISPLAY_POWER_PROTOCOL_GUID \
  {0xf352021d, 0x9593, 0x4432, {0xbf, 0x4, 0x67, 0xb9, 0xf3, 0xb7, 0x60, 0x8};

typedef struct _EFI_DISPLAY_POWER_PROTOCOL {  
    UINT32                                    Revision;  
    EFI_DISPLAY_POWER_SETDISPLAYPOWERSTATE    SetDisplayPowerState;  
    EFI_DISPLAY_POWER_GETDISPLAYPOWERSTATE    GetDisplayPowerState;  
} EFI_DISPLAY_POWER_PROTOCOL;

Membres

Revision
Révision à laquelle le EFI_DISPLAY_POWER_PROTOCOL adhère. Toutes les révisions futures doivent être à compatibilité descendante. Si une version ultérieure n’est pas compatible descendante, un GUID différent doit être utilisé.

La révision actuelle est 0x00010000. La révision doit être définie sur 0x00010000 par le microprogramme si cette révision du EFI_BATTERY_CHARGING_PROTOCOL est prise en charge par le microprogramme.

SetDisplayPowerState
Modifie l’état d’alimentation de l’affichage et du rétro-éclairage. Pour plus d’informations, consultez EFI_DISPLAY_POWER_PROTOCOL. SetDisplayPowerState.

GetDisplayPowerState
Retourne l’état d’alimentation actuel de l’affichage et du rétro-éclairage. Pour plus d’informations, consultez EFI_DISPLAY_POWER_PROTOCOL. GetDisplayPowerState.

Spécifications

En-tête: Généré par l’utilisateur